Senior Dental Hygienist Salary in Johnston, RI: $126,443 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of dental hygienists working in Johnston, RI —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$126,443/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-1292. Strip back Johnston's price premium (BEA RPP 100.5, 1% above national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$125,814 in average-cost America. The 26%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.
Based on BLS state-level estimates · View source

In Johnston, Rhode Island, experienced dental hygienists command impressive salaries that reflect their advanced skills and dedication. The 2026 median annual salary stands at $100,048, with top earners achieving salaries up to $126,443. This significant income gap between the median and the higher tiers, such as the 75th percentile at $110,764, is indicative of the experience premium associated with senior professionals. To reach these top-tier pay levels, hygienists often pursue additional certifications in specialized areas like periodontal therapy or restorative functions, thereby increasing their market value and enhancing their career prospects.

2026 Salary Percentile Distribution in Johnston
Experienced dental hygienists at the top of the pay scale in Johnston earn between $110,764 and $126,443 per year (2026 est.). This $43,721 range from 10th to 90th percentile reflects significant earnings potential growth over a career. The Johnston median of $100,048 sits 2.82% below the US median.
Top RDH Salary Comparison
| Level | Johnston | National |
|---|---|---|
| Median (P50) | $100,048 | $102,946 |
| 75th Percentile | $110,764 | $113,839 |
| 90th Percentile (Top 10%) | $126,443 | $132,277 |
In Johnston, experienced dental hygienists (P90) earn 26.38% more than the local median — reflecting the significant value of specialization and tenure in this market.
What Drives Top Dental Hygienist Pay in Johnston
Advanced Certifications in Rhode Island
RI dental hygienists with local anesthesia, nitrous oxide monitoring, and laser therapy certifications earn significantly above the $100,048 median. These expanded-practice credentials are increasingly required by Johnston employers.
Periodontal & Specialty Practice
Dental Hygienists focusing on periodontal therapy, implant maintenance, or pediatric dentistry in Johnston command premium compensation, often reaching the $110,764–$126,443 range.
DSO & Multi-Practice Experience
Dental Service Organizations in the Johnston metro area often pay above-market rates for experienced dental hygienists who demonstrate efficiency and patient management skills.
Practice Loyalty & Patient Relationships
Long-tenured dental hygienists in Johnston with established patient bases have strong negotiating leverage. In this developing market, retention bonuses and annual raises are common for top performers.
Continuing Education & Leadership
Dental Hygienists in Rhode Island who pursue BSDH/MSDH degrees, mentor junior staff, or lead clinical education programs position themselves for the highest compensation tiers and management roles.

Salary Trajectory for Dental Hygienists in Johnston (2020–2027)
2020–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 4.94%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2020 | $98,153 | Actual |
| 2021 | $95,510 | Actual |
| 2022 | $100,656 | Actual |
| 2023 | $108,024 | Actual |
| 2024 | $102,807 | Actual |
| 2025 | $120,491 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$126,443 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$132,690 | Projected |
Top-earning dental hygienists (90th percentile) in Johnston saw their compensation grow 22.8% from $98,153 in 2020 to $120,491 in 2025, based on 6 years of BLS OEWS data for this metropolitan area. At a 4.94% annual growth rate, senior-level pay is projected to reach $132,690 by 2027, reflecting continued demand for clinical expertise and expanded-function credentials.
Note: Historical values (2020–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Johnston met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 4.94% CAGR derived from 6-year BLS historical data. Actual salaries may vary based on employer, experience, certifications, and local market conditions.
Maximizing Your Dental Hygienist Earnings in Johnston
Compensation for senior dental hygienists varies significantly across different employment types in Johnston. Those working in multi-doctor group practices or Dental Service Organizations (DSOs) may find more robust salary packages, often supplemented with bonuses linked to patient retention and care plans. Specialized roles, such as those in pediatric offices or periodontal practices, typically offer higher pay. Moreover, pursuing advanced credentials such as a Bachelor of Science in Dental Hygiene (BSDH) or obtaining certifications in local anesthesia and nitrous oxide monitoring can further elevate a hygienist's earning potential. Leadership positions, like clinical hygiene coordinator or regional hygiene director, represent viable career advancement paths that also promise better compensation. Notably, non-salary benefits, such as flexible scheduling and full health benefits found in DSOs, can add considerable value to a senior dental hygienist’s overall compensation package in RI.
